Good Read By Khan On Projected Lineups

Khan's lineup to start the season:

Mantha - Larkin - Zadina
Athanasiou - Nielsen - Rasmussen
Nyquist - Helm - Vanek
Bertuzzi - Glendening - Abdelkader
Extras: Frk, Witkowski

Explanation:

Quote

I didn't include Henrik Zetterberg because some in the organization doubt he'll return.

If he's done because of his back – even though he's played every game the past three seasons – they'll put him on long-term injured reserve at the start of the season. 

I think Zadina and Rasmussen will make the team, at least initially. In Rasmussen's case the Red Wings will have nine games to assess whether he's ready for the NHL or should return to his junior club, WHL Tri-City, without burning a year off his entry-level contract. Rasmussen can't be assigned to Grand Rapids.

It appears the Red Wings will be able to freely move Zadina between Detroit and the Grand Rapids Griffins,

Zadina and Rasmussen probably aren't going to play on the same line, so I figure one will get Larkin as his center and the other Nielsen. The Nyquist-Helm-Vanek combination was the team's best line at the start of 2016-17, before Vanek got injured. 

If Zetterberg doesn't return, the Red Wings will be thin at center. They would probably recall Dominic Turgeon from Grand Rapids  if one of those centers is injured.

On the defense:

Quote

On defense, I think Filip Hronek will join a group that includes Mike Green, Danny DeKeyser, Jonathan Ericsson, Trevor Daley, Niklas Kronwall and Nick Jensen.

On trading for a Dman:

Quote

I don’t think they’re ready to unload Svechnikov after one down season in the AHL. Athanasiou probably is their biggest trading chip. They’re not going to move him just to clear a roster spot, they’ll want a good, relatively young defenseman in return. They have interest in Carolina’s Justin Faulk.

I think they’re prepared to go into the season with Athanasiou. They need to see if Filip Zadina and Michael Rasmussen make the team and if they do what kind of impact they will have. They probably also want to give Athanasiou another opportunity to show he can be engaged on a more consistent basis. 

It might be crowded up front right now, but they’re not sure if Henrik Zetterberg will be back this season, and even if he is, it’s safe to assume he won’t be around in 2019-20. Gustav Nyquist might not be here then, either, and the same for Thomas Vanek. So that opens three spots in the top nine. 

More on Athanasiou:

Quote

The Red Wings aren’t trying to turn him into something he isn’t – a physical player and grinder. They want him to be more involved in puck battles in the hard areas, not shy away from contact or always be away from the fray, looking for a breakout pass.
